“UK Couple Abandons Flight Over Nut Allergy Neglect”

A couple from the UK had to abandon their flight and miss their vacation after airline staff allegedly disregarded their nut allergies. Pretoria Drever and Rhonan Kelly claimed that despite informing KLM flight attendants about their airborne allergies, the crew continued serving almond-topped cakes. Feeling helpless, the couple made the difficult decision to leave the plane, forfeiting their trip to Amsterdam planned for Rhonan’s 25th birthday.

KLM responded, stating that they cannot prevent other passengers from consuming nut-containing products during flights. While the airline does make announcements requesting passengers to refrain from opening such items, they cannot ensure a nut-free environment onboard.

The incident at Edinburgh Airport on October 25 left the couple feeling cornered, prompting them to exit the aircraft. Rhonan expressed feeling discriminated against and feared a potential emergency due to the airline’s refusal to address their concerns about nut products being sold on the flight.

The couple, who hope to receive a refund from KLM, disclosed that they had informed the airline about their nut allergies in advance and had arrived early at the airport to notify staff. The distressing experience has left them apprehensive about flying in the future.

Pretoria, susceptible to anaphylactic shock within minutes of nut exposure, emphasized the anxiety and humiliation she experienced during the ordeal. The couple felt isolated and neglected, emphasizing the airline’s disregard for their safety.

KLM expressed regret over the couple’s ordeal, acknowledging the seriousness of nut allergies and the distress caused. While the airline strives to support passengers with allergies, they reiterated the limitations in ensuring a nut-free environment onboard.
